1-2万
浙江省杭州市西湖区天目山路294号(古荡地铁站C口步行430米)
岗位职责:
· 负责移动机器人和机械臂系统的软件开发,包括自主导航、移动操作、运动规划等核心模块的设计与实现。
· 根据项目进度安排,定期对系统软件进行测试、调试和优化,确保系统的高效、安全运行。
· 与硬件团队协作,调试并集成多种传感器(如激光雷达、超声波、摄像头等)和其他硬件模块,优化机器人在多种环境下的适应性和性能。
· 与算法团队协作,确保新算法顺利集成至机器人系统中并符合实际需求。
· 与产品团队协作,参与用户需求分析,将产品功能需求转化为技术实现方案。
· 撰写技术文档,提供系统的维护和用户培训支持。
职位要求:
· 本科及以上学历,计算机科学、软件工程、自动化等相关专业,或具备同等经验。
· 具备机器人软件开发经验,有移动机械臂项目经验者优先。
· 精通C++和Python编程语言,具备良好的软件设计能力及代码优化经验。
· 精通ROS或ROS2(机器人操作系统),并具备在ROS环境下开发和调试机器人的实践经验。
· 熟悉SLAM算法(如Gmapping、Cartographer、ORB-SLAM等)和导航算法,并具备在ROS环境中集成算法模块的经验。
· 熟悉机械臂的运动规划与控制方法(RRT, PRM等),并具备在ROS环境下使用MoveIt和其它软件框架进行机械臂控制模块集成和调试的经验。
· 了解多传感器数据融合技术,能够进行传感器数据的校准和调试。
· 出色的问题分析和解决能力,能够独立进行系统故障排查和性能优化。
· 具有团队协作精神,能够与硬件、算法和产品团队紧密合作,共同推进项目进展。
· 具备较强的创新意识和项目责任心,适应灵活的工作节奏和任务安排。
以担保或任何理由索取财物,扣押证照,均涉嫌违法,请提高警惕